Harud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Harud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Harud (Hindi: हारूद, Marathi: हारुड) is most common in India. It may be found in the variant forms:. For other potential spellings of this name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Harud? popularity and diffusion
The surname Harud is the 1,551,568th most widely held last name throughout the world, held by around 1 in 54,793,578 people. It occurs predominantly in Asia, where 83 percent of Harud reside; 60 percent reside in South Asia and 60 percent reside in Indo-South Asia. Harud is also the 1,191,548th most commonly occurring first name on earth, held by 67 people.
It is most frequently occurring in India, where it is borne by 80 people, or 1 in 9,588,317. In India it is most numerous in: Maharashtra, where 69 percent are found, Gujarat, where 25 percent are found and Bihar, where 4 percent are found. Excluding India Harud exists in 9 countries. It is also common in The Philippines, where 23 percent are found and England, where 9 percent are found.
Harud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Harud has changed over time. In The United States the number of people carrying the Harud surname declined 50 percent between 1880 and 2014.
